    Hello all. I would like to share with you my story and the reason I started working out at the Camp…read moreTransformation Center here in Houston (Federal Rd. location). Every day after work, my 15-year-old son would greet me at the door to the house with a basketball in his hand. His words to me were always "...let's play a game of 1vs 1...you and me". My response to him was always "...I've had a hard day at work" or "my allergies are really bad" or "I have work to do upstairs" etc. The real reason I would avoid a basketball game with him was that I had high blood pressure, I was overweight by 55 lbs., and I couldn't even play ball for 15 minutes without almost passing out. I started noticing that he stopped asking me and would play outside alone...or just not play basketball at all. I had to make a change before I caused any more damage to my relationship with my son and even to myself. I had to change my eating habits. I also changed my couch for a walk outside, start moving more on a daily basis. My wife recommended the Camp Transformation Center to me because one of our family members was attending. She spoke well of this place and the hours worked well with my schedule, so I stopped by. I started on May 28th with a 4-week tryout. I told myself, "It's only $49 dollars, I can either lose a few pounds or lose the $49 dollars". Losing $49 dollars wouldn't hurt my pocket that bad and losing weight would be beneficial to me...if I decided to stay for the full 4 weeks. Today is August 16, 2019, and I have not looked back. I weighed myself the day I joined and I was at 255 lbs. I am currently at 238 lbs. (17 lbs. less than when I started). I still don't see the change visually but I now have to wear a belt because all of my pants do not stay on me. I wanted to better my health and try to keep up with my son and I have achieved both. My blood pressure is back to normal and I can play 3 games of 1 vs 1 with my son and still have the energy and capability to go for a quick swim after our game.
